Rich media, characterized by its captivating and interactive nature, encompasses a wide range of digital content that transcends text and static images. Including audio, video, animation, and interactivity, rich media engages users through multimedia experiences that captivate their attention and immerse them in the content.
What is Rich Media?
Rich media is the latest rage in digital technology. It’s what’s used to create interactive online experiences that can engage your audience in new ways. Essentially, it’s the use of combined media in a digital format. Think video, audio, animation, and interactivity.
Digital Media Types commonly included in Rich Media Advertising:
- Video
- Audio
- Animation
- Text
- Images
- Games
- Interactive Surveys
- Social Media Integration
Format Options
Rich media can come in a variety of formats, including:
- In-banner ads
- Pop-ups
- Floating ads
- Full-page ads
- Videos
Advantages of Rich Media
There are many advantages to using rich media, including:
- Increased engagement: Rich media can help you grab your audience’s attention and keep them engaged with your content.
- Improved brand recall: Rich media can help you create a lasting impression on your audience and improve your brand recall.
- Increased conversion rates: Rich media has been proven to increase conversion rates by up to 10%.
- Ability to track results: You can easily track the results of your rich media campaigns to see what’s working and what’s not; this is usually done by leveraging ad service providers such as Google Ads.
Examples of Rich Media
Here are a few examples of rich media:
- A video ad that plays automatically when you visit a website
- An animated banner ad that includes interactive elements
- A game that you can play on a website
- A virtual tour of a product or service
Question 1:
What is the essence of ‘rich media’?
Answer:
Rich media encompasses digital media that presents itself in a more compelling and interactive format compared to plain text.
Question 2:
How does rich media differ from standard media?
Answer:
Rich media extends beyond static content, incorporating visuals, audio, animation, and interactive elements that offer a more engaging and immersive experience for users.
Question 3:
What are the defining characteristics of rich media?
Answer:
Rich media primarily utilizes audio and video components, alongside interactive elements such as animated graphics, simulations, and other engaging content formats that enrich the user’s sensory experience and evoke interactivity.
